JavaScript Math sin ()

De JavaScript-functie Math.sin () retourneert de sinus van een opgegeven getal.

De syntaxis van de Math.sin()functie is:

 Math.sin(x)

sin(), zijnde een statische methode, wordt aangeroepen met behulp van de Mathklassenaam.

Math.sin () Parameters

De Math.sin()functie neemt:

  • x - Een getal (in radialen) waarvan de sinuswaarde vereist is.

Retourwaarde van Math.sin ()

  • Geeft als resultaat de sinus van een bepaalde hoek (een numerieke waarde tussen -1 en 1 ).

Voorbeeld 1: Math.sin () gebruiken

 // sine of 1 radian var value1 = Math.sin(1); console.log(value1); // Output: 0.8414709848078965 // negative radians are allowed var value2 = Math.sin(-2); console.log(value2); // Output: -0.9092974268256817 // Math constants can be used var value3 = Math.sin(Math.PI / 2); console.log(value3); // Output: 1

Uitvoer

 0,8414709848078965 -0,9092974268256817 1

Voorbeeld 2: Math.sin () gebruiken met graden

 // custom function for angle in degrees function sin(degrees) ( var radians = (degrees * Math.PI) / 180; return Math.sin(radians); ) // sine of 57 degrees value1 = sin(57); console.log(value1); // Output: 0.8386705679454239 // sine of negative degrees value2 = sin(-90); console.log(value2); // Output: -1 value3 = sin(90); console.log(value3); // Output: 1

Uitvoer

 0,8386705679454239 -1 1

Hier hebben we een sin()functie gedefinieerd die de graadwaarde omzet in radialen en deze vervolgens doorgeeft aan Math.sin().

We kunnen aangepaste functies op vergelijkbare manieren definiëren om de mogelijkheden van dergelijke ingebouwde functies uit te breiden.

Aanbevolen metingen:

  • JavaScript Math.asin ()
  • JavaScript Math.cos ()

Interessante artikelen...